Abstract

The utility model discloses a cap screwing device for daily chemical washing products, which comprises a tripod, wherein a bearing plate is arranged on one side of the tripod, a supporting frame is arranged on the other side of the bearing plate in a sliding manner, a cap screwing assembly is arranged on the supporting frame and used for rotating a sealing cap, a pushing assembly is arranged on the top side of the supporting frame, and a driving assembly is arranged on the top end of the bearing plate and used for driving the cap screwing assembly to be used, so that the cap screwing device has the beneficial effects that: the container cover of the shower gel is pressed and rotated, so that the cover is prevented from tilting during packaging, the step of placing the cover is omitted, the packaging time is shortened, and the packaging efficiency is improved.

Detailed Description
The following description of the embodiments of the present utility model will be made clearly and completely with reference to the accompanying drawings, in which it is apparent that the embodiments described are only some embodiments of the present utility model, but not all embodiments. All other embodiments, which are derived by a person skilled in the art based on the embodiments of the utility model, fall within the scope of protection of the utility model.
As shown in fig. 1-3, according to the embodiment of the utility model, the cap screwing equipment for daily chemical washings comprises a tripod 1, wherein a bearing plate 2 is installed on one side of the tripod 1, a supporting frame 3 is slidably installed on the other side of the bearing plate 2, a cap screwing assembly 4 is installed on the supporting frame 3 and used for rotating a sealing cap, a pushing assembly 5 is installed on the top side of the supporting frame 3, a driving assembly 6 is installed on the top end of the bearing plate 2 and used for driving the cap screwing assembly 4, and the cap screwing assembly 4 is used for pressing and rotating a container cap of bath cream, so that the condition that the cap is inclined during packaging is avoided, the cap placing step is omitted, the packaging time is shortened, the packaging efficiency is increased, the cap in the cap screwing assembly 4 is pushed by matching with the cap screwing assembly 4, the cap of the next container of bath cream is conveniently packaged, and the driving assembly 6 can drive the cap screwing assembly 4 to rotate and push the cap pushing assembly 5.
In addition, as shown in fig. 1-3, in one embodiment, the cap screwing assembly 4 includes a bearing cavity 7, the bearing cavity 7 is mounted on the supporting frame 3, two bearing blocks 8 are mounted in the bearing cavity 7, supporting balls 9 are mounted on the inner sides of the bearing blocks 8 through supporting shafts, a cap screwing cavity 10 is rotatably mounted in the bearing cavity 7 through the supporting balls 9, a spiral groove 11 matched with the supporting balls 9 is formed on the outer side of the cap screwing cavity 10, the cap screwing cavity 10 is slidably connected with the supporting balls 9 through the spiral groove 11, two groups of supporting elastic pieces 12 are mounted in the bottom of the cap screwing cavity 10, each group of supporting elastic pieces 12 is two, an anti-abrasion rubber ring 13 is rotatably mounted at the bottom of the cap screwing cavity 10, the driving assembly 6 drives the supporting frame 3 to move downwards, and further drives the cap screwing cavity 7 to move downwards, when the bearing cavity 7 moves downwards, the cap screwing cavity 10 is driven to move downwards, at the moment, the cap screwing cavity 10 clamps a container of the bath foam, so that the cap screwing cavity 10 vertically covers the bath foam container downwards, at the moment, the bearing cavity 7 continues to move downwards, the supporting balls 9 on the bearing block 8 slide along the spiral grooves 11, further drive the cap screwing cavity 10 to rotate, further drive the cap screwing of the bath foam to rotate, further press the cap by one group of supporting elastic pieces 12 to prevent the cap from sliding upwards, when the cap is closed, the driving component 6 drives the bearing cavity 7 to move upwards, the supporting elastic pieces 12 at the bottom in the cap screwing cavity 10 are pressed, at the moment, the encapsulated cap is separated from the cap screwing cavity 10, and meanwhile, the pushing component 5 downwards presses the rest cap to convey the cap between the two groups of supporting elastic pieces 12, so that the next packaging is performed.
In addition, as shown in fig. 1-3, in one embodiment, the pushing assembly 5 includes a pushing telescopic rod 14, an output end of the pushing telescopic rod 14 extends into the cap screwing cavity 10, a plurality of clamping grooves 15 are symmetrically installed on the side of the pushing telescopic rod 14, a fixed elastic sheet 16 matched with the clamping grooves 15 is installed on the top of the cap screwing cavity 10, the pushing telescopic rod 14 is connected with the bearing plate 2 through a connecting rod, and when the bearing cavity 7 moves upwards, the fixed elastic sheet 16 is pressed by the acting force of the clamping grooves 15, so that the fixed elastic sheet 16 clamps the previous clamping groove 15, and the pushing telescopic rod 14 pushes the cap inside the cap screwing cavity 10, so that the next cap screwing is facilitated.
In addition, as shown in fig. 1-3, in one embodiment, the driving assembly 6 includes a hydraulic cylinder 17, the hydraulic cylinder 17 is installed at the top of the bearing plate 2 through a supporting plate, an output end of the hydraulic cylinder 17 faces downwards and is provided with a hydraulic telescopic rod 18, a connecting plate 19 is installed below the hydraulic telescopic rod on the supporting frame 3, the hydraulic telescopic rod 18 is fixedly connected with the connecting plate 19, and the supporting frame 3 is driven to slide downwards through cooperation of the hydraulic cylinder 17 and the hydraulic telescopic rod 18, so that the bearing cavity 7 is driven to move downwards, and the screwing operation is facilitated.
Based on the scheme, when the utility model is practically applied, the working principle or the operation process is as follows: the support frame 3 is driven to move downwards through the driving component 6, the bearing cavity 7 is driven to move downwards, the cap screwing cavity 10 is driven to move downwards when the bearing cavity 7 moves downwards, the cap screwing cavity 10 clamps a container of the shower gel at the moment, the cap screwing cavity 10 covers the shower gel container vertically downwards, the bearing cavity 7 continues to move downwards at the moment, the supporting balls 9 on the bearing blocks 8 slide along the spiral grooves 11, the cap screwing cavity 10 is driven to rotate, the cap screwing of the shower gel is driven to rotate, the cap screwing is further pressed through one group of supporting elastic pieces 12, the cap screwing is prevented, when the cap screwing is finished, the driving component 6 drives the bearing cavity 7 to move upwards, the supporting elastic pieces 12 at the bottom in the cap screwing cavity 10 are pressed, the encapsulated cap at the moment breaks away from the cap screwing cavity 10, and meanwhile the pushing component 5 presses the rest cap downwards, and the cap is conveyed between the two groups of supporting elastic pieces 12, so that next encapsulation is carried out.
